A supersonic wind tunnel is a specialized facility used to study the aerodynamic behavior of objects, such as aircraft, missiles, and vehicles, at supersonic speeds. These wind tunnels are designed to generate airflow velocities that exceed the speed of sound (Mach 1), which is approximately 343 meters per second (1,235 kilometers per hour) at sea level and standard atmospheric conditions. Supersonic wind tunnels typically employ a combination of high-pressure air sources, expansion nozzles, and test sections with carefully designed geometries to achieve supersonic airflow. The test section is where models or objects are placed to simulate real-world conditions and aerodynamic effects. Supersonic wind tunnel testing provides valuable data on aerodynamic forces, shock wave behavior, flow patterns, and heat transfer, which are essential for the design and optimization of high-speed vehicles and aerospace systems. These facilities are used extensively in aerospace engineering, defense research, and academic institutions to develop and validate new technologies and improve the performance and efficiency of supersonic vehicles.
